Title
Monuments français inédits pour servir à l'histoire des arts depuis le VIe siècle jusqu'au commencement du XVIIe. Choix de costumes civils et militaires, d'armes, armures, instruments de musique, meubles de toute espèce, et de décorations intérieures et extérieures des maisons, dessinés, gravés et coloriés d'apres les originaux par N. X. Willemin ... Classés chronologiquement et accompagnés d'un texte historique et descriptif, par André Pottier ... .
Publication, distribution, etc.
A Paris, : Chez Mˡˡᵉ Willemin, Rue de Sèvres, n. 19., M. DCCC. XXXIX. [1839]
Physical description
2 v. with [302] leaves of plates : ill. (some col.) ; 45 cm.
Note
Two engraved title-pages added: the second has vignette portrait of Willemin.
Note
Printer's name from verso of half-title ("De l'imprimerie de Crapelet, Rue de Vaugirard, n. 9."), with list of 24 additional booksellers in Paris, London and Mannheim.
Note
Includes list of subscribers in v.2.
Note
Pagination: [6], vii, [1], 4, 82, [2] p. and 149 leaves of plates; [4], 73, [3] p. and 150-302 leaves of plates.
Provenance
Ex dono label of Joseph Frederick Burrell, dated 1983, on front pastedowns.
Binding
19th-century red morocco over ?millboards bound by Francis Bedford. Covers decorated with gilt fillets to form a border; gilt fillets also on board edges and gilt roll on turn-ins. Spine with six raised bands, decorated with gilt tools and titling ("Willemin. Monuments français"; "Tome [I./II.]"). Textblock trimmed and gilted. Endpapers of marbled (pastedowns and facing flyleaves) and undecorated laid paper; two flyleaves at both ends of the textblock.
Copy-specific note
Former ECL shelfmark: Gi.2.01-02.
